The Itinerary Breakdown
Stop 1: Miradouro Pico Dos Barcelos
Our journey begins at this 1950-built viewpoint, perched at about 355 meters above sea level. From here, the views over Funchal’s bay are spectacular, with the Desertas Islands providing a stunning backdrop. The guide will likely point out interesting details about the city’s layout and history, making it a great spot to start your day. The best part? It’s free to visit, and the panoramic views are worth every minute.
Stop 2: Miradouro da Eira do Serrado
Next, we ascend to 1095 meters, where the outlook over Curral das Freiras (the Nun’s Valley) is simply mesmerizing. This spot is particularly popular among those who love dramatic mountain scenery. The views through the valley’s high cliffs are best appreciated in person — something photos hardly do justice. It’s also a perfect place for a few moments of quiet reflection or a quick chat about Madeira’s rugged terrain.
Stop 3: Fajã Escura – Final
In the heart of a parish, this viewpoint offers a look at high mountains and erosion patterns carved into the landscape by time and elements. Here, your guide might suggest taking a short walk or simply soaking in the rugged beauty. This stop is also an opportunity to enjoy some free time for photos, as the natural erosion features create interesting textures and shapes.
Optional Lunch Stop
You’ll have the chance to stop for lunch if you wish. The flexible nature of the tour means you can choose a local restaurant or picnic spot, depending on your preferences. This is your chance to enjoy local flavors or simply relax before continuing your adventure.
Visit to Curral das Freiras
This charming parish, with only about 2,000 residents, offers a glimpse into simple mountain life. Its dwellings and narrow streets contrast sharply with the panoramic views, making it a delightful cultural stop. It’s a peaceful spot, perfect for understanding how communities thrive in such rugged conditions.
Stop at A Doçaria
To satisfy your sweet tooth, the tour includes a visit to a local sweet producer. Here, you can taste traditional Madeira confections, a delightful way to connect with local culinary traditions. The brief visit (around 20 minutes) is free, but it’s a highlight for those who love discovering authentic local treats.

FAQs
Is this tour suitable for small groups?
Yes, it’s designed for up to 6 people, making it intimate and personalized. The price is per vehicle, so you and a partner or a small group can enjoy a tailored experience.
What classic cars are available?
You can choose between a charming green Renault 4L or a rugged Jeep UMM (Portuguese military vehicle), both adding fun and character to your journey.
How long does the tour last?
Expect about 6 to 8 hours, depending on how long you linger at each stop and whether you include lunch or not.
Are all fees included?
Yes, all taxes and fees are included in the price. There are no hidden costs, but extras like alcoholic beverages or cable car rides are not included.
Can I cancel the tour if my plans change?
Yes, free cancellation is available up to 24 hours before the scheduled start, providing flexibility in case of weather or schedule shifts.
Is this tour suitable for people with mobility issues?
While most travelers can participate, some stops involve walking or stepping in and out of the vehicle. It’s best for those with moderate mobility.
What about weather?
The tour requires good weather. If canceled due to rain or poor conditions, you’ll be offered a different date or a full refund.
